Travels through Afghanistan in 1959, a time when Russian influence was becoming increasingly apparent. Armed with a miniature camera and a knowledge of the language Andrew Wilson entered Afghanistan by a back door, and stumbled across the building, by Russian technicians, of a military airfield close to the Persian/Pakistan border; from then on he travelled through Afghanistan, crossing the Hindu Kush five times, the last time in a Russian aeroplane... Wilson portrays here the Afghan landscape in all its fierce beauty and squalor.
